2. If Freud listened to the same episode you just did, explain how he might use his psychoanalytic theory to make sense of the story and the characters in it.
3. How does the concept of misinformation effect relate to this case? In a full paragraph response (at least 5 sentences) demonstrate that you understand the concept, and then provide 2-3 specific examples from the episode explaining how this phenomenon might be taking place and influencing events.
4. We studied Kohlberg’s theory of moral development in class. In a full paragraph response (at least 5 sentences) prove you understand Kohlberg’s theory by applying it to several of the different characters in the story. There is definitely some ambiguity about what actually happened to Hae, but how might Kohlberg speculate about which level different people might be at, and why?
5. Theory of mind is a cognitive ability that has been extensively studied by cognitive psychologists (it comes up in Piaget’s theory of development). It is well known that being a good liar depends on if you have a solid grasp of theory of mind. Why is that true? Also, think about Adnan specifically here. He clearly has theory of mind. What evidence is there for this in his comments, and how might this ability that he has be influencing the information he gives the podcast host? (There are numerous potentially correct answers here)
6. Jay’s role in the case is an interesting one. He claims that Adnan told him he was going to do it beforehand, and then he even hung out with Adnan while he buried the body without going to the cops that night. How might the fundamental attribution error affect someone listening to the podcast when hearing Jay describe his actions on the day of the murder?
7. Your textbook has a brief section on anecdotal evidence. What is it, and how reliable is it? How does that relate to this case specifically?
